Output 61ba3e8d28becb74e570468f8cd5487d604fb16139b18e427c14cb0fce140a9f:0

value
353554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44340faa91fa6f18d3c6b2ae965eb760ff06f262 OP_EQUAL
address
37ueEs3HqMQRFzXrHK5g8ayXN7dMJeZ4xE
transaction
61ba3e8d28becb74e570468f8cd5487d604fb16139b18e427c14cb0fce140a9f
spent
true